Get Creative Festival Micro-Commissions

Artists and creatives are invited to apply for micro-commissions of up to £500 to enable creative activities and events to take place in North Lincolnshire during the Get Creative Festival from 17-25 March 2018 which encourages everyday creativity and contributes to enriching the area’s arts offer. The commissions are being offered by North Lincolnshire Council Arts Development, Winterton 2022 and Isle of Axholme and Hatfield Chase Landscape Partnership (IoAHC).

Projects must take place between 17-25 March 2018 and involve the North Lincolnshire community in a creative activity. Projects that are successfully commissioned will be asked to evaluate their activities.

How to Apply

To apply for a North Lincolnshire Get Creative Festival 2018 micro-commission, please send the following information to chelsey.everatt@northlincs.gov.uk by 12noon on Wednesday 14th February:

  1. Summary of your recent artistic experience (Maximum 500 words)
  2. Outline the project, event or activity that you’d like to deliver, how this will encourage everyday creativity in North Lincolnshire, how you will promote the event/activity and why this micro-commission would be essential to realising that (Maximum 500 words)
  3. State which commissioning partner would be most appropriate and why (Arts Development, Winterton 2022 or IoAHC)
  4. Proposed budget, outlining all projected lines of income and expenditure
  5. A copy of your Public Liability Insurance Certificate
  6. A copy of your DBS clearance if appropriate

Start Date

24th January 2018

Closing Date

14th February 2018
